This is a foregrip for the Gryphon by Flygonial that can store your LiPo. Also included is a removable stock that has some sling points.
the carbine barrel is a requirement to use this foregrip:
https://www.thingiverse.com/thing:4139847
The foregrip bolts into the carbine barrel via the 4 bolt holes meant to be used for the side mounted picatinny rails. Make sure to print the motor cover (bottom of the flywheel cage) to get a little extra room in the foregrip for your LiPo as well as a hole to run your wiring. The foregrip itself has mounting holes for the side mounted picatinny rails found in the carbine barrel files.
The stock attachment point required a small spring (a nerf catch spring or a mechanical pen spring works for this). Use 2 M3x8mm bolts to secure the door to the attachment point.
